Cashback Calculation and Eligible Wagers
Woo Casino Cashback is calculated from qualifying wagers rather than every stake placed in the lobby. Slot play generally provides the clearest route because eligible slots contribute 100% toward the relevant calculation. Table games, non-live video poker and selected card games contribute at a smaller rate, so the same cash wager can produce a different cashback result depending on the game category. Stakes on jackpot games and bonus buy titles do not qualify for bonus wagering.
| Game Category | Contribution Toward Cashback | Excluded Or Limited |
|---|---|---|
| Eligible slot games | 100% | Specific slots listed as excluded from bonus wagering do not qualify. |
| Baccarat, blackjack and non-live Hi-Lo | 5% | Only the stated non-live categories receive this contribution. |
| Roulette and non-live poker | 5% | Contribution is limited compared with eligible slots. |
| Video poker | 5% | Only 5% of qualifying play counts toward the calculation. |
| Jackpot and bonus buy games | Excluded | These games do not count toward bonus wagering. |
For players focused on building wagering progress, the 100% slot contribution makes eligible reels the most direct option. Woo also filters its slot lobby by mechanics, including Hold & Win categories and 101 Megaways titles, which makes it easier to find qualifying formats. Table and video poker play remains available, but its 5% contribution means it advances promotional requirements more gradually.
Claim Rules for Cashbacks at Woo Canada
Canadian players can receive cashback and related promotional value by keeping the account, deposit and wagering details aligned with Woo Canada’s published conditions. The key requirements cover the qualifying deposit, the playthrough applied to bonus and free-spin winnings, identity checks and the relationship between deposits and bonuses.
- A minimum deposit of C$25 is required for welcome bonus eligibility.
- Bonus funds and free-spin winnings carry a 40x wagering requirement before withdrawal.
- No-deposit and app-spin winnings require a C$20 deposit on file before cashout.
- KYC must be completed before a payout can be processed.
- If the bonus-to-deposit ratio exceeds 50%, the account may be classified as a bonus hunter or bonus abuser, with bonuses and winnings voided and future bonus access blocked.
These rules give Woo CA players a clear route from registration to withdrawal: fund the account at the required level, complete the stated playthrough and submit the requested identity information. Keeping bonus activity proportionate to deposits also preserves access to promotional features across the account.

Maximum Bet and Cashback Wagering at Woo Casino
Bet sizing matters whenever cashback or another bonus is active. Woo Casino applies a Canada-specific maximum of C$6.5 per spin or round toward wagering, while the global cap is C$5 elsewhere. The limit is attached to promotional play rather than only standard slot spins, so players benefit from keeping each qualifying stake within the stated amount.
- Woo Canada permits a maximum bet of C$6.5 per spin or round while bonus wagering is active.
- The global Woo cap is C$5 per stake and applies where the account uses the wider international bonus conditions.
- Bonus buy purchases are included in the cap, and exceeding the applicable limit can lead to confiscation or voiding of winnings.
Using stakes within the relevant cap keeps cashback and bonus progress connected to eligible play. It also makes the promotional balance easier to manage, particularly when moving between regular spins, table rounds and purchased bonus features.
Comp Point Conversion and Woo Missions Rewards
Woo Casino turns eligible slot play into comp points that can be used as a direct cashback-style benefit. The programme starts automatically with the first deposit, and players earn 1 CP for every C$25 wagered on any slot game. This gives regular slot sessions an additional purpose: qualifying play builds a balance that can later become cash, while progress through the three-mission VIP ladder unlocks free spins and bonus funds.
The structure is presented as a gamified slot race rather than a conventional club with Gold or Elite labels. Mission W begins with accessible thresholds, Mission Wo introduces larger bonus funds, and Mission Woo is designed for substantial slot volume. The main rewards remain monetary, with no separate public promise of personal managers, physical gifts or trips.
| Mission | Representative CP Thresholds | Reward Types | Wagering On Rewards |
|---|---|---|---|
| Mission W | W1: 1-24 CP; W2: 25 CP; W7: 800 CP | Entry level and 10 to 100 free spins | VIP rewards carry 3x wagering |
| Mission Wo | Wo1: 1,200 CP; Wo2: 2,000 CP; Wo7: 50,000 CP | 125 free spins and C$15 to C$800 bonuses | VIP rewards carry 3x wagering |
| Mission Woo | Woo1: 100,000 CP; Woo4: 750,000 CP; Woo7: 5,000,000 CP | C$1,200 to C$140,000 bonuses | VIP rewards carry 3x wagering |
Comp points also have a straightforward cash value: 130 CP converts into C$1.25 with 1x wagering on the converted funds. By contrast, VIP free spins and bonus funds carry 3x wagering. That distinction helps Woo Canada players decide whether to convert points for a smaller, more direct cashback balance or continue climbing towards a larger mission reward.
Cashback Withdrawals and Canadian Payout Limits
Once cashback or another eligible balance is available, Woo Casino supports several withdrawal routes for Canadian accounts. Cards, Interac e-Transfer, bank transfers, e-wallets, vouchers and crypto are available, giving players a choice between familiar CAD payment channels and digital-asset settlement. Every deposit and withdrawal method is fee-free, so the amount requested is not reduced by a casino payment charge.
Withdrawal routing follows the original funding method where applicable. If the requested amount is equal to or lower than the card deposit, it is returned to the same card. Any excess is paid through an alternative method. KYC approval is required before a payout can be processed, and the casino aims to process withdrawals within 12 hours before the selected payment channel completes its part.
| Withdrawal Method | Typical CAD Range | Processing Time | Special Conditions |
|---|---|---|---|
| Cards | C$25-C$6,000 | 1-3 days | Amounts up to the card deposit return to that card |
| Interac e-Transfer | C$30-C$3,000 | Instant once processed | Useful for direct Canadian-dollar settlement |
| Bank transfer | C$500-C$4,000 | 3-5 days | Large amounts may be paid in instalments |
| E-wallets | C$25-C$6,000 | Instant once processed | Alternative routing is used for card excesses |
| Crypto | 0.0002 BTC-2 BTC; 0.01 BCH-5 BCH; 0.01 ETH-5 ETH | Instant once processed | LTC, DOGE and USDT are also supported with separate coin limits |
Woo CA applies a C$4,000 daily withdrawal cap, C$16,000 weekly cap and C$50,000 monthly cap. The global single-transaction limit is C$4,000 in base currency, so a larger cashback balance or casino win is paid in instalments rather than as one transfer. Crypto limits are set by coin: LTC ranges from 0.1 LTC to 30 LTC, DOGE from 1500 DOGE to 700,000 DOGE, and USDT from 10 USDT to 4000 USDT. Planning withdrawals around these limits makes the payout route easier to manage.
Cashback Risks Limits and Responsible Play
Cashback is most useful when it remains connected to a controlled entertainment budget. Players can set deposit or loss limits before claiming cashback, keeping the promotional balance separate from money intended for household or essential spending. This approach also clarifies how much slot wagering is needed to earn CP, how much value 130 CP provides, and whether a direct conversion or a VIP mission reward fits the session plan.
Woo Casino applies standard account-protection and promotional-integrity rules across Woo Canada. Bonus-abuse enforcement can affect promotional eligibility or winnings where accounts misuse offers, so each player should use one accurate account and follow the applicable bonus conditions. KYC may be requested at the casino's discretion rather than at a fixed deposit level. When requested, government ID and proof of address, such as a utility bill or bank statement matching the registration details, must be supplied within two weeks. Withdrawals remain held until verification is complete.
Self-exclusion is shared across the sportsbook and casino, allowing a player to apply one protective decision to both areas of the Woo account. Before registering, Canadian customers should also use their legal gambling age under their province's rules, typically 18+ or 19+, and provide accurate residency information. Used alongside deposit or loss limits, the shared self-exclusion setting gives cashback play a clearer and more manageable framework.
